Recommendations please? by psychologypsycho in askcarguys

[–]Willy_Fisterbottom79 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Given your very low budget (no judgement) I’ll assume you need something that’s also cheap to run. Weight is your enemy here. Heavy cars have expensive tires, expensive brakes, transmissions, cooling systems. A lighter vehicle- assuming it’s built well- will have a lower cost of upkeep generally.
